Quote, "I ate them...they were good...they almost killed me!"&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;span style="font-weight: bold;"&gt;Another story&lt;/span&gt;, "At a lunch appointment one day there was a discussion about the tooth fairy and sharing stories about when we were kids. In Argentina instead of a tooth fairy they have a Raton de dientes (tooth rat). It is a Mickey Mouse type rat not a sewer rat haha."&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;span style="font-weight: bold;"&gt;He is now serving as Zone leader&lt;/span&gt;. Jordan wrote this about what he observed in his area during the World Cup, "Here is another story about the World Cup (el mundial).  When Argentina plays in the World Cup it basically turns into a national holiday.  If you go to school you watch it there.  And if you choose to stay home and watch it with your family...you do not need a note from home saying what you are doing..nope, most teachers just say if you don't come tomorrow I won't mark you absent.  And very few people work.  The buses still run but that is about it."  Jordan also said that when Argentina scored or won there was much shouting in the streets.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;input id="gwProxy" type="hidden"&gt;&lt;!--Session data--&gt;&lt;input onclick="jsCall();" id="jsProxy" type="hidden"&gt;&lt;div id="refHTML"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;input id="gwProxy" type="hidden"&gt;&lt;!--Session data--&gt;&lt;input onclick="jsCall();" id="jsProxy" type="hidden"&gt;&lt;div id="refHTML"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;input id="gwProxy" type="hidden"&gt;&lt;!--Session data--&gt;&lt;input onclick="jsCall();" id="jsProxy" type="hidden"&gt;&lt;div id="refHTML"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/2459359123717304390-7899614424060672467?l=jordaninargentina.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://jordaninargentina.blogspot.com/feeds/7899614424060672467/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://jordaninargentina.blogspot.com/2010/07/world-cup.html#comment-form' title='0 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/2459359123717304390/posts/default/7899614424060672467'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/2459359123717304390/posts/default/7899614424060672467'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://jordaninargentina.blogspot.com/2010/07/world-cup.html' title='World Cup'/><author><name>wlgn53</name><uri>http://www.blogger.com/profile/14705506816936742010</uri><email>noreply@blogger.com</email><gd:image rel='http://schemas.google.com/g/2005#thumbnail' width='16' height='16' src='http://img2.blogblog.com/img/b16-rounded.gif'/></author><media:thumbnail xmlns:media='http://search.yahoo.com/mrss/' url='http://3.bp.blogspot.com/_ifp2GOpcmwQ/TE42geMdacI/AAAAAAAAAJo/TajNqJEKuBQ/s72-c/Sept09-May10+289.jpg' height='72' width='72'/><thr:total>0</thr:total></entry><entry><id>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-2459359123717304390.post-7103427374784328125</id><published>2010-07-26T18:10:00.000-07:00</published><updated>2010-07-26T18:19:56.208-07:00</updated><title type='text'>Things You Shouldn't Tell Your Mother</title><content type='html'>We received this little gem of a story a few weeks ago. Here he is on his day off or as it is called Pday (Preparation Day), which are on Mondays.  He is cooking hamburgers with some other missionaries looking on.  When asked if there is a difference in the taste of beef, Jordan answered, "No, but the way the Argentines put a hamburger together is different from Americans."  He goes on to say that in America we put lettuce, tomato, cheese and bacon.  In Argentina they put cheese, ham and a fried egg!  To quote Jordan, "THEY ARE MAD GOOD!!".&lt;input id="gwProxy" type="hidden"&gt;&lt;!--Session data--&gt;&lt;input onclick="jsCall();" id="jsProxy" type="hidden"&gt;&lt;div id="refHTML"&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/2459359123717304390-6604679940595526364?l=jordaninargentina.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://jordaninargentina.blogspot.com/feeds/6604679940595526364/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://jordaninargentina.blogspot.com/2010/05/cookin-on-grill.html#comment-form' title='0 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/2459359123717304390/posts/default/6604679940595526364'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/2459359123717304390/posts/default/6604679940595526364'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://jordaninargentina.blogspot.com/2010/05/cookin-on-grill.html' title='Cookin&apos; On The Grill'/><author><name>wlgn53</name><uri>http://www.blogger.com/profile/14705506816936742010</uri><email>noreply@blogger.com</email><gd:image rel='http://schemas.google.com/g/2005#thumbnail' width='16' height='16' src='http://img2.blogblog.com/img/b16-rounded.gif'/></author><media:thumbnail xmlns:media='http://search.yahoo.com/mrss/' url='http://1.bp.blogspot.com/_ifp2GOpcmwQ/S9y2e1GjPGI/AAAAAAAAAJI/nUdUzUKV5j8/s72-c/Jordan_BBQ.jpg' height='72' width='72'/><thr:total>0</thr:total></entry><entry><id>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-2459359123717304390.post-465643720538707288</id><published>2010-05-01T16:11:00.001-07:00</published><updated>2010-05-01T16:12:28.563-07:00</updated><title type='text'>BEING OF SERVICE</title><content type='html'>&lt;a onblur="try {parent.deselectBloggerImageGracefully();} catch(e) {}" href="http://3.bp.blogspot.com/_ifp2GOpcmwQ/S9y1UzY9EJI/AAAAAAAAAJA/bNPULYiAY24/s1600/Service+Project.jpg"&gt;&lt;img style="float: right; margin: 0pt 0pt 10px 10px; cursor: pointer; width: 320px; height: 240px;" src="http://3.bp.blogspot.com/_ifp2GOpcmwQ/S9y1UzY9EJI/AAAAAAAAAJA/bNPULYiAY24/s320/Service+Project.jpg" alt="" id="BLOGGER_PHOTO_ID_5466443416717824146" border="0" /&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Jordan has had many opportunities to help others.
